latest available version is linux_2_4, which happens to be always a tip of
2.4 branch of linux-mips cvs
On Fri, Jun 06, 2003 at 11:13:23AM -0700, Mitchell, Earl wrote:
> Setup env and login ...
>
> export CVSROOT=:pserver:cvs@ftp.linux-mips.org:/home/cvs
> cvs login # password=cvs
>
> To get list of tags available ...
>
> cvs history -r -T linux
>
> Latest stable version is 2_4_21-pre3, to download ..
>
> mkdir ./linux_2_4_21-pre3
> cd ./linux_2_4_21-pre3
> cvs checkout -r linux_2_4_21-pre3 linux
>
> -earlm
